Largemouth Bass
Caro, Michigan, while not necessarily a largemouth bass mecca, offers some decent opportunities for anglers willing to explore its smaller lakes, ponds, and sections of the Cass River. Don't expect trophy-sized fish, but a fun day of fishing is definitely possible. Focus your efforts on the warmer months, from late spring through early fall, when the bass are most active. Look for largemouth holding near weed lines, lily pads, and submerged timber. Plastic worms, spinnerbaits, and crankbaits are all good choices. Access to some of these waters can be limited, so be prepared to do some walking or use a kayak or canoe to reach the more secluded spots. A local tip: Pay attention to water clarity. If the water is murky, opt for lures with bright colors and plenty of vibration. Also, remember to check local regulations regarding size and bag limits, as they can vary from lake to lake. While the largemouth may not be huge, the peace and quiet of these smaller waters can make for a very enjoyable fishing experience.

Largemouth Bass Fishing Regulations in Michigan
Open Season
Year-round, catch-and-release only from January 1 - Friday before Memorial Day. Harvest allowed starting Saturday of Memorial Day weekend.
Daily Bag Limit
5 per day
Size Limit
No size limit
License Required
Resident or Non-resident Fishing License
Check the Michigan Fishing Guide for exceptions on specific bodies of water.
